Volleyball players are always looking to make a kill (i.e. an unreturnable attack), but will you make a killing on the betting markets? Here are some of the most popular ways to wager at Canada’s best volleyball betting sites.

Match/Tournament Winner

As with any sport, the question of the winner will be uppermost in most bettors’ minds. You can bet on which team will triumph in a specific match, or go bold and see if you can predict the overall winners of an entire tournament.

Handicap

To make things more exciting when a hotly-tipped team takes on a weaker one, the bookmaker will apply a handicap. In volleyball, this can take the form of a set deficit. For example, if you bet on a team with a handicap of -2.5, they’ll have to win the best-out-of-5 match in straight sets for your bet to be considered a winner.

Correct Set Score

Reckon you could predict what the final score of the match will be, in terms of sets?

Will it be 3-0, 3-1, or 3-2 perhaps?

First Set Winner

Who’ll set the pace by triumphing in the first set? It’s an important question, and one which many bettors will want to put money on.

Total Points in a Set

This is a classic over/under betting market, where you’ll wager on whether the total number of points will be above or below a set figure. A related market can let you bet on whether it’ll be an odd or an even number.

In-Play Betting

Canada’s top betting sites let you help yourself to bets at almost any point during a volleyball match. Thanks to live, in-play betting, you’re not limited to putting down your wagers prior to the first serve. Waiting to see how things unfold can actually bring some serious benefits, too. For example, instead of betting on the favourite team to win before the match—when the odds won’t be that attractive—you can wait and see if they falter, making the odds on them lengthen. Betting at this point will therefore see a bigger return if the team does turn things around and eventually storm to victory.

Accumulators

Who wouldn’t like the idea of multiplying odds on different betting selections to get a bigger overall return? That’s what’s in store with accumulator bets, allowing you to stack up different selections on the same slip and reap the rewards. The caveat here is that one failed selection will generally mean the whole accumulator loses. But, on the plus side, many betting sites offer accumulator insurance promotions, which let you recoup your wager in the form of free bets if your parlay only narrowly misses out on winning.

Betting Tips for Volleyball

Sure, luck plays a decisive part in any kind of sports betting. Nevertheless, researching a volleyball match or tournament will help you make a better informed decision when wagering on everything from outright winners to total points scored. What has the recent form of the teams been like? Pay particular attention to any injuries that may have occurred of late, and if there have been new players in the line-up whose presence has affected how they work together. When it comes to statistics, look beyond how often a team has won, and research factors such as how they serve, whether they tend to play aggressively and rack up high scores, or more cautiously. All of this is relevant when it comes to prop bets on things like first set winners and total scores.

The Major Volleyball Tournaments

If there’s one time when volleyball is suddenly on most sports fans’ radars, it’s the Olympic Games. You don’t have to wait for the Olympics to roll around to bet on the sport, however. The other major international tournaments are:

  • The FIVB Volleyball Men’s World Championship (every four years)
  • The FIVB Volleyball Women’s World Championship (every four years)
  • The FIVB Volleyball Men’s World Cup (every four years)
  • The FIVB Volleyball Women’s World Cup (every four years)
  • The FIVB Volleyball Men’s Nations League (annual)
  • The FIVB Volleyball Women’s Nations League (annual)
  • The FIVB Volleyball World Grand Champions Cup (every four years)
